Does Mary worship idolatry?
No, Mary does not worship idolatry. In Christianity, Mary is venerated as the mother of Jesus and is considered a saint, but she is not worshipped as a deity. Worship in Christianity is reserved for God alone, and Mary is honored and respected as an important figure in the faith, but not worshipped as an idol.

Do Wiccans worship Satan?
No, Wiccans do not worship Satan. Wicca is a modern pagan religion that focuses on nature worship, honoring the elements, and practicing magic. Satan is a figure from Christian theology, and Wiccans do not believe in or worship Satan. Wiccans follow a moral code that emphasizes doing no harm and living in harmony with nature.

What is Marian worship?
Marian worship refers to the veneration and devotion given to Mary, the mother of Jesus, in the Catholic Church and some other Christian traditions. This devotion includes prayers, hymns, and the celebration of feast days dedicated to Mary, as well as the use of images and icons depicting her. Marian worship is based on the belief that Mary holds a special place in the Christian faith as the mother of Jesus and a model of faith and virtue. It is important to note that Marian worship is distinct from the worship given to God, as Catholics and other Christians believe that Mary is honored as a saint and not as divine.

What is the difference between a modern worship service and a worship service?
A modern worship service typically incorporates contemporary music, technology, and a more casual atmosphere compared to a traditional worship service. Modern worship services often feature a band or praise team leading the congregation in singing contemporary Christian songs, and may include multimedia elements such as video clips or visual effects. In contrast, a traditional worship service often includes hymns, a choir, and a more formal or liturgical structure. The differences between the two types of services reflect changes in musical styles, cultural preferences, and approaches to worship within the Christian church.

What are denominational worship services?
Denominational worship services are religious gatherings that are specific to a particular Christian denomination, such as Catholic, Protestant, or Orthodox. These services typically follow the beliefs, practices, and traditions of that specific denomination, including the order of worship, prayers, hymns, and sacraments. Denominational worship services provide a sense of community and shared faith among members of the same denomination, allowing them to come together to worship and connect with one another.
